Job Description
## Job Description
Job Description:
Responsible for transferring and processing the migration of equipment, processes, and new products to ML; preparing quality system documentation and providing engineering support to the entire plant
SUMMARY OF R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Establish relationships with corporate headquarters for product migration and/or changes
- Participate in supplier development activities.
- Establish liaisons with corporate headquarters for the transfer of documentation resulting from the implementation of new products and processes.
- Responsible for managing the receipt, coordination, and execution of engineering changes, and reporting their status as required.
- Responsible for managing the receipt, coordination, and response to quotes for new products.
- Provide support for the generation, authorization, and control of quality system documents to all company business units.
- Receive, manage, and implement Engineering Change Orders (ECOs) across different business units.
- Update, manage, and maintain the materials billing system.
- Coordinate information regarding configuration, Bills of Material (BOMs), and design directly with corporate headquarters.
- Create Bills of Material and routing.
- Create operation sequences for new products.
- Maintain Bills of Material and uphold the quality system through the implementation of ECOs.
- Coordinate activities to develop suppliers of equipment and tools that contribute to the continuous improvement of processes.
- Coordinate Level II NPI projects that involve basic changes, adding capacity to an existing manufacturing process, and handling a new product without design changes.
- Coordinate Level III and Level II NPI projects that involve basic changes, introducing a new product with a current design, capacity increases, and introducing products with new designs that require coordination of a new manufacturing area.
